Birketts has advised Florence Nightingale Hospice Charity (FNHC) on its successful merger with South Bucks Hospice, a strategic move that strengthens the provision of hospice care across Buckinghamshire.
The merger was structured as an asset transfer, with all operations of South Bucks Hospice – including the Butterfly House out-patient premises in High Wycombe and a portfolio of retail shops – transferring to FNHC.
